You can’t keep a final girl down. Neve Campbell returns to the “Scream” franchise in the new installment coming to theaters next year and this time she has a very personal reason to take Ghostface down.
In “Scream 7,” a new Ghostface killer emerges in the quiet town Sidney Prescott (Campbell) has built with her daughter (Isabel May), but her new life is put in jeopardy when her darkest fears are realized when Sidney’s daughter becomes Ghostface’s next target. Facing the new masked killer, Sidney must put an end to the bloodshed once and for all.
Familiar “Scream” franchise names like Courteney Cox, Jasmin Savoy Brown, Mason Gooding, David Arquette, Scott Foley, and Matthew Lillard are returning to the new film and with a few of these actor’s characters dead it’ll be interesting to see how they will show back up in the franchise. Anna Camp, Joel McHale, Mckenna Grace, Jimmy Tatro, Celeste O’Connor, Mark Consuelos, and Timothy Simons are slated to join “Scream 7.”
“Scream 7” comes to theaters February 27, 2026. Watch the official trailer in the clip below.
